EXERCISE ON "HE" AND "YE"

Both "He" (�M) and "Ye" (�]) are sometimes translated as "and" but in Chinese these two words perform different grammatical functions. "He" is a conjunction--it connects nouns or noun phrases. "Ye" is an adverb--it connects verbs or verb phrases. Practice making distinctions below
